If you are talking about the downloaded files of the jerseys, then you don't need an editor, just replace the files.
If you want to add jerseys which are not in the game yet, then you have to use an editor. You can edit the db or your career or both depending if you want to change it for all future careers or your actual career. But there should be plenty of instructions how to do it.
The difficulty is in the table STA_race_difficulty. Look the column headers to find out what each value is used for.

I think you misunderstood the thread you linked. The difficulty factors have to be set in a table in the local.cdb and therefore apply to everything in the game.
But normally you don't have to edit the difficulty. You can change the difficulty in the options of the game. |
